legality issues
Would it be against the law to change the license plate bulbs to say, red?
And I want to put red bulbs into my headlight assembly that I can turn on when the headlights are off. Are these illegal? What about underbody neons?

MN Laws:
Low Glows (neons) can be used as long as the vehicle is not operating on a public road. Everyone I know does it anyways. Around here cops arent TOOOOO picky about it, but they can get a lil pissy about them.
Changing the LP lights is fine. Never had a problem with that, my trucks LP lights are orange....Been Tailed a lot though
I have strobes in my truck. Not red and blue, but i have strobes and I have been hassled about them before but you are allowed to have any other colour (Been to court a few times and ruined some cops days' off for these)
Putting lil red bulbs in the headlights is generallly ok, you wouldn't be driving at night with out your Head lights on and these bulbs that you wanna put in there wouldn't even be seen when there on with the head lights on.
But this is MN, not Canada......But we're kinda half assed neighbors.....It may work out.

If you were in Michy, the underbodies would be illegal unless you were driving around on private property...or pretty much not moving. The red lights on the license plate would more than likely fly-red to the rear. So here, as long as they were red, and you could read the plate, they probably wouldn't be in issue. But again, that'* here.
